5 Pesos / 1 Onza (Jugador de Pelota)
Country: Mexico (Estados Unidos)
Denomination: 5 Pesos
5 MXN = 0.25 USD
Year: 1997-1998
Material: Silver (.999)
Weight: 31.11 g
Shape: Round
Diameter: 40 mm
Type: Non circulating coin
Catalog list: mexico estados unidos
Description:
Obverse
National arms inside ellipse. With weight and fineness at bottom outside it.
Reverse
Inside ellipse a representation of a "Pelota" player with date at left, mint mark at right and motive at bottom. Value at bottom outside ellipse.
